I read of the brutal murder of the PDP women leader in the recent Kogi election. She was burnt to death in her home.

I am not a supporter of PDP. I am just a human being like she was. To date, there has been no protest or umbrage by political, women and civil society groups. Everyone has kept quiet. Her family mourns alone. She was no celebrity. What is going around us may come around us. I am sharing this ode from the facebook wall of El-Pappy Kadash Anya in her honour.

She was Mrs. Acheju Abuh. She was a mother. She was once a girl child. She felt the pangs of poverty in her state. She knew workers across the board were being owed 10+ months of wages by Governor Bello. Her only crime was being in the Opposition. She was bold and challenged the status quo. She fought for change. She did so without guns but her voice and political sagacity. She was vocal.

She was killed in cold blood. Her Killers were men conceived by women. They stayed in wait while she burned to death. They gleefully roasted her. But unfortunately, I didn’t hear women scream.
